What bitrate should I stream at?

What's the best video bitrate for 1080p broadcasts? For 1080p videos, the ideal bitrate ranges from 3,500 to 6,000 Kbps. If you're using a standard frame rate (30fps), aim for the lower end of the range, between 3,500 and 5,000 Kbps. If you have a high frame rate (60fps), aim for a bitrate of 4,500 to 6,000 Kbps.

Why is OBS FPS so low?

Your GPU is being overwhelmed. You can try running OBS as Administrator to enable a GPU priority workaround, to ensure that OBS has access to the GPU time it needs for housekeeping tasks. You have a Monitor Capture in the same scene as a Game and Window Capture. This is known to cause intermittent problems.

Should I use 29.97 or 30?

The American standard for video has long been 30fps, though it's 29.97 (see drop-frames below for explanation) for broadcast television. Thirty frames per second was chosen for ideal synchronization with the 60Hz power standard of the United States. This format is known as NTSC.

Why 29.97 FPS instead of 30?

Re: Why 29.97 rather than 30 fps? Black and White TV in the 60Hz world was 30.00fps. When color was added in 1953, the frame rate had to be lowered ever so slightly to 29.97fps, due to potential interference between subcarrier frequencies.
